Bonjour,
En c++ il n'y a pas de type byte comme en java.
Dans ce cas là comment faire un tableau de byte ?
Par exemple :
Merci d'avance.Code:byte Tab[] = {'D','E','V'];
Version imprimable
Bonjour,
En c++ il n'y a pas de type byte comme en java.
Dans ce cas là comment faire un tableau de byte ?
Par exemple :
Merci d'avance.Code:byte Tab[] = {'D','E','V'];
tu as le choix entre les char (signés) et les unsigned char.
Bonsoir,
Tu veux dire que je peux faire ceci :
à la place deCode:Char Tab [] = {'D','E','V'};
Char et Unsigned char sont-ils codés sous 8 bits tout le temps ?Code:byte Tab [] = {'D','E','V'};
Dans mon programme, il faut que byte sous toujours codé sous 8 bits.
Merci.
Ton tableau de byte n'est qu'un simple tableau de caractèresCitation:
En c++ il n'y a pas de type byte comme en java.
le type byte n'est qu'un type synonyme pour décrire soit des char signés ou non signés. Si tu examines l'api windows s'est plein de typedef. Sous .NET tu as Byte et SByte (voir C++/CLI)Code:
1
2
3 typedef char byte; byte tab[] = {'c', 'h', 'a', 'r'};